Temporal and Spatial Variation of Land Use and Impact Factors in Xiangjiang River Basin

  • Based on 4 periods of land sat TM image and social-economic data of the same period, the characteristics and mechanism of temporal and spatial variation of land use in Xiangjiang River basin were analyzed by employing research methods of temporal and spatial change of land use/cover. The results showed that: The land use comprehensive degree index of the study area increased from 234.26 to 235.74 during 1995-2010, but it showed obviously regional imbalance; Cultivated land, forest land and construction land were the most significant land use types for the land use change. The gravity center of farmland moved to southeast, the gravity center of forest land shifted to northwest and the gravity center of construction land moved to northeast. The speed of these movements has a characteristic of stage. The main driving forces for land use change in the study area included urbanization level improvement, population growth and secondary and tertiary industry development as well as the implementation of the project of returning farmland to forest.
